A nonprofit affiliated with Sony Group (TYO:6758), Arc & Beyond, is initiating a program to provide animation training in Africa with the goal of fostering future partnerships with Japanese studios, Nikkei Asia reported Thursday.
The initiative, developed in collaboration with the Japan External Trade Organization and Kyoto University of the Arts, will deliver online courses and offer advisory support from story creation through to the production of short films, the publication said.
The program will directly support studios such as Ghana's AnimaxFYB Studios and Nigeria's CR Motion+, it added.
This effort aims to cultivate skilled animators and facilitate long-term creative exchanges between African and Japanese animation industries, the news daily said.
